Woodlea Primary is a friendly one-form entry school which has beautiful grounds and a former country house as the main school building. Our school is happy and welcoming place and our children are eager to learn.

We have an exciting opportunity for an enthusiastic Teaching Assistant to support a child with their SEN needs on a 1 to 1 basis. This is a rewarding post for candidates who will thrive on the opportunity to positively affect student outcomes.
